STATUTORY INSTRUMENTS
2003 No. 188
COPYRIGHT
The Copyright (Certification of Licensing Scheme for Educational Recording of Broadcasts and Cable Programmes) (Educational Recording Agency Limited) (Amendment) Order 2003
|
Made |
30th January 2003 | |
|
Coming into force |
1st April 2003 | |
Whereas by virtue of the Copyright (Certification of Licensing Scheme for Educational Recording of Broadcasts and Cable Programmes) (Educational Recording Agency Limited) Order 1990[1] ("the Principal Order") the Secretary of State certified for the purposes of section 35 of the Copyright, Designs and Patents Act 1988[2] ("the Act") the licensing scheme set out in the Schedule to the Principal Order, being a scheme operated by Educational Recording Agency Limited;
And whereas Educational Recording Agency Limited has applied to the Secretary of State for the Principal Order to be amended in accordance with article 2 of this Order;
Now, therefore, the Secretary of State, in exercise of powers conferred upon her by section 143 of the Act, hereby makes the following Order: -
1.
This Order may be cited at the Copyright (Certification of Licensing Scheme for Educational Recording of Broadcasts and Cable Programmes) (Educational Recording Agency Limited) (Amendment) Order 2003 and shall come into force on 1st April 2003.
2.
For paragraph 10 of the licensing scheme set out in the Schedule to the Principal Order substitute:
"
10.
The annual tariff shall be calculated on a full time or full-time equivalent per head basis by category of student in an Educational Establishment. For licences taking effect on or after 1st April 2003 the annual tariff shall be:
Students in Primary Educational Establishments including Preparatory Schools |
23p per head |
Students in Secondary Educational Establishments |
47p per head |
Students in Educational Establishments of Further Education including former Sixth Form Colleges |
88p per head |
Students in Educational Establishments of Higher Education, including Higher Education Colleges and Universities |
£1.40 per head |
Students in Educational Establishments not listed above and designated from time to time by the Secretary of State |
A fee related to those above by type |
Note
Discounted rates may be negotiated at E. R. A.'s discretion to cover groups of Educational Establishments."

EXPLANATORY NOTE
(This note is not part of the Order)
A licensing scheme operated by Educational Recording Agency Limited was certified for the purposes of section 35 of the Copyright, Designs and Patents Act 1988 (1988 c. 48) ("the Act") by the Copyright (Certification of Licensing Scheme for Educational Recording of Broadcasts and Cable Programmes) (Educational Recording Agency Limited) Order 1990 (S.I. 1990/879) ("the Order") made under section 143 of the Act.
Educational Recording Agency Limited wishes to vary paragraph 10 of this licensing scheme in order to increase the fees payable under the scheme and to make minor drafting changes.
Section 143 of the Act provides that a variation of a licensing scheme is not effective unless a corresponding amendment of the order certifying the scheme is made.
This Order is made under section 143 of the Act and amends paragraph 10 of the licensing scheme set out in the Schedule to the Order to correspond with the variation to the scheme which Educational Recording Agency Limited wishes to make.
